(1)In order to carry out the purposes of this chapter, the director may, subject to the provisions of subdivisions 51A-17-55 (1) and (4):
(a)Enter into agreements or relationships with other government officials or federal and state regulatory agencies and regulatory associations in order to improve efficiencies and reduce regulatory burden by standardizing methods or procedures, and sharing resources, records, or related information obtained under this chapter;
(b)Use, hire, contract, or employ analytical systems, methods, or software to examine or investigate any person subject to this chapter;
